The main drawback is that it uses the ffmpeg drawtext overlay which sometimes crashes, but there's a fix for that below.It's not clear if/what is a modern alternative.Ffmpeg zoom meeting use OBS Studio as input for Zoom use OBS Studio to record Zoom meetings The macOS SDK used to have an API called CoreMediaIO, which might have been the way to expose a virtual camera, but this API was also deprecated.
It uses Quartz Composer for implementing effects, but Quartz Composer was deprecated by Apple and it's probably living its last days in Catalina. Unfortunately, CamTwist is rather old and not well maintained. I got it running on my macOS Catalina, applied some of its builtin effects on my camera stream, and saw it show up as a new camera in my Hangouts settings (after restarting Chrome). It will work if SIP is disabled, but that's a terrible idea and I'm not going to suggest or help anyone do that."įortunately, CamTwist works. Trying to inject into any process will silently fail. Apple closed up the loophole that allows scripting additions in global directories to load into any process. Unfortunately, Syphon doesn't expose a virtual camera anymore: "SyphonInject NO LONGER WORKS IN macOS 10.14 (Mojave). In discussions about this ( thread, thread), folks talk about a tool called Syphon and a tool called CamTwist.
However, there is no functionality to expose the stream as a virtual camera on macOS.
